[javascript] 웹 컴포넌트와 웹 디자인 트렌드의 관계

웹 컴포넌트는 웹 디자인의 핵심적인 요소로 작용하며, 최신 웹 디자인 트렌드와 밀접한 관련이 있습니다. 이 글에서는 웹 컴포넌트와 웹 디자인 트렌드 간의 관계를 살펴보고, 어떻게 웹 컴포넌트가 현재의 웹 디자인 트렌드에 부합하는지 알아보겠습니다.

웹 컴포넌트의 개념과 이점

웹 컴포넌트는 웹 개발에서 사용되는 재사용 가능한 UI 요소입니다. 이것들은 캡슐화되며 독립적으로 동작하므로 다른 컴포넌트와 충돌하지 않고 재사용이 가능합니다. 또한 웹 컴포넌트는 커스텀 요소, 그림자 DOM, HTML 템플릿, CSS 변수 등 다양한 기능을 포함하고 있어 웹 개발자들에게 강력한 도구로 작용합니다.

현재 웹 디자인 트렌드

현재의 웹 디자인 트렌드는 매우 다양하고 동적입니다. 일반적으로 미니멀리즘, 다크 모드, 그래디언트, 반응형 디자인, 마이크로 인터랙션 등이 흔히 사용되는 웹 디자인 트렌드입니다. 또한 사용자 경험을 개선하기 위해 애니메이션, 햄버거 메뉴, 스크롤 효과 등도 많이 사용됩니다.

웹 컴포넌트와 웹 디자인 트렌드의 결합

웹 컴포넌트는 웹 디자인 트렌드와 자연스럽게 결합될 수 있습니다. 예를 들어, 미니멀리즘 트렌드와 함께 사용하기 위해 웹 컴포넌트를 사용하면 복잡한 UI 요소를 단순화하고 깔끔한 디자인을 구현할 수 있습니다. 또한 반응형 디자인을 위해 웹 컴포넌트를 사용하면 다양한 기기와 화면 크기에 맞게 UI를 조정할 수 있습니다.

또한, 웹 컴포넌트는 사용자 경험을 향상시키기 위한 다양한 기능을 제공합니다. 예를 들어, 애니메이션과 상호 작용적인 요소를 담은 웹 컴포넌트는 사용자에게 즐거운 환경을 제공할 수 있습니다. 또한, 햄버거 메뉴나 스크롤 효과와 같은 기능을 웹 컴포넌트로 구현하면 사용자가 더 쉽게 내비게이션하고 상호작용할 수 있습니다.

마무리

웹 컴포넌트는 웹 디자인 트렌드를 따라가고 발전시키기 위한 강력한 도구입니다. 웹 개발자들은 웹 컴포넌트를 사용하여 미래지향적인 UI 요소를 구현하고 사용자 경험을 향상시킬 수 있습니다. 웹 컴포넌트와 웹 디자인 트렌드는 상호 보완적인 관계를 가지며, 이를 통해 현대적이고 독특한 웹 사이트와 어플리케이션을 개발할 수 있습니다.


참조: